Raspberry dessert with meringue

Spread the love

Ingredients for 6 servings:

  • 1 kg quark, low-fat
  • 250 g cream
  • 2 packets of vanilla sugar
  • 100 g sugar
  • 150 g meringue(s)
  • 150 ml milk
  • 300 g raspberries, frozen

Instructions

Working time approx. 20 minutes; Rest time approx. 4 hours; Total time approx. 4 hours 20 minutes

Stir the low-fat quark with approximately 150 ml of milk and the sugar until smooth. Whip the cream with the vanilla sugar until stiff. Combine the quark and cream and pour into a tall glass bowl. Cover the surface completely with meringue and top with a layer of frozen raspberries approximately 3 cm thick. Refrigerate for approximately 4 to 5 hours to allow the meringue to melt and the berries to thaw.
